How to Become a Packers and Packagers, Hand in Mississippi

Packers and Packagers, Hands in Mississippi earn a median salary of $31,730/year, which is 11% below the national average. Mississippi has a state income tax of ~4.7%. After taxes and rent, a packers and packagers, hand takes home approximately $758/month. Most positions require No formal educational credential.

What a packers and packagers, hand can afford in Mississippi

Gross annual salary$31,730
Est. monthly take-home (after fed + 4.7% state tax)$2,170/mo
Median 2BR rent (Mississippi)-$1,412/mo
Rent as % of take-home65.1% (above 30% guideline)
Cost-of-living adjusted salary$31,730/yr (RPP: 100)
Monthly remaining after rent$758/mo

Packers and Packagers, Hand salary by metro area in Mississippi

Metro areaMedianHourlyEmployment
Jackson$32K$15.21/hr840
Hattiesburg$25K$12/hr90
Gulfport-Biloxi$25K$11.89/hr250

How much does a packers and packagers, hand make in Mississippi?

The median packers and packagers, hand salary in Mississippi is $31,730 per year ($15.26/hr). This is 11% below the national median of $35,580. Salaries range from $17,810 to $44,460.

Can a packers and packagers, hand afford to live in Mississippi?

At the median salary of $31,730, a packers and packagers, hand in Mississippi would take home approximately $2,170/month after taxes. With median 2-bedroom rent at $1,412/month, that's 65.1% of take-home pay going to housing. This exceeds the recommended 30% guideline.
